What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a WTS (Water Treatment Specialist), and why are they important?

To thrive as a Water Treatment Specialist, you need a strong understanding of water chemistry, environmental regulations, and mechanical systems, often supported by relevant certifications such as a Water Treatment Operator license. Familiarity with water testing equipment, treatment plant control systems (SCADA), and safety protocols is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ving skills, and effective communication are essential soft skills for this role. These qualifications ensure safe and efficient water treatment operations, compliance with regulations, and protection of public health.

Position Summary:  


 

The Long Line Thermoplastic Foreman specializes in long line thermoplastic applications. This role requires hands-on operation of thermoplastic striping equipment, crew leadership, and ensuring all work meets project specifications, safety standards, and regulatory requirements.

Key Responsibilities:
 

  • Supervise Crew Operations: Lead and coordinate daily work activities for the thermoplastic pavement marking crew. 
  • Equipment Operation & Maintenance: 
    • Oversee daily start-up, loading, operation, and maintenance of long line thermoplastic striping equipment. 
    • Ensure proper heating and application of thermoplastic materials for durable markings. 
  • Marking Application: 
    • Drive and operate the long line striper to ensure accurate placement of markings. 
    • Perform pre-marking and layout to ensure correct alignment of markings before application. 
  • Data & Compliance Reporting: 
    • Accurately complete and submit Daily Data Logger Reports. 
    • Ensure compliance with MUTCD standards, DOT regulations, and safety protocols. 
  • Safety & Compliance: 
    • Maintain adherence to work zone traffic control protocols. 
    • Train and enforce PPE usage and best safety practices among crew members. 
  • Training & Crew Development: 
    • Mentor and train crew members on thermoplastic pavement marking techniques and equipment usage.
